Transaction 70569593bd2019853f4e2770198e985fc8854164467f48d6be1d38a3cd31e077
1 Input
1 Output
-
70569593bd2019853f4e2770198e985fc8854164467f48d6be1d38a3cd31e077:0
- value
- 86155852
- script pubkey
- OP_0 OP_PUSHBYTES_20 2d772c7172825f1ac4d2125dfee4c28ac240b91f
- address
- bc1q94mjcutjsf0343xjzfwlaexz3tpypwgl8nnlk8